Common Lexus Nx Problems, Faults, and Repair Costs

Every known Lexus Nx MOT issue, ranked by how common it is and what it costs to fix. Based on 49,319 real MOT tests across 8 model years.

The Lexus Nx has an average MOT pass rate of 95%, which is 8 points above the Lexus average and 13 points above the national average. The LEXUS NX has maintained consistent MOT pass rates across model years, varying by only 3 percentage points.

Lexus Nx FAQ

What are the most common Lexus Nx problems?

The most common Lexus Nx MOT problems are brakes, suspension, lights, tyres issues. These are the areas most likely to cause advisories or failures during an MOT test, based on 49,319 real tests.

Is the Lexus Nx reliable?

The Lexus Nx has an average MOT pass rate of 95%, which is 13 points above the national average of 82%. This is considered good reliability.

Which year Lexus Nx is most reliable?

The 2021 Lexus Nx is the most reliable year with a 97% MOT pass rate. Avoid the 2015 model year if reliability is your priority, as it has the lowest pass rate at 92%.

How much does it cost to fix common Lexus Nx faults?

Repair costs vary by issue. Brake work on a Lexus Nx typically costs £80-£450, suspension repairs cost £150-£600, and exhaust/emissions fixes cost £80-£800. Lighting and wiper fixes are usually under £200.
